Bernoulli equilibrium states for surface diffeomorphisms

From MaRDI portal




Abstract: Suppose f is a C1+alpha surface diffeomorphism, and m is an equilibrium measure of a Holder continuous potential. We show that if m has positive metric entropy, then f is measure theoretically isomorphic to the product of a Bernoulli scheme and a finite rotation.
